    Why You Need an Asbestos Attorney Lawyer

    A mesothelioma lawyer can help asbestos victims receive financial compensation. Victims need legal representation from a national firm that specializes in asbestos cases.

    A reputable mesothelioma lawyer should provide a free case assessment to determine whether you qualify for compensation. The top mesothelioma lawyers also operate on a contingency basis. This arrangement increases the amount of compensation offered to clients.

    2. Reputation

    If you're looking to ensure the most favorable outcome for your mesothelioma lawsuit look into hiring a legal firm that has a nationwide presence and a wealth of experience. These asbestos firms are acquainted with the various state laws and asbestos litigation. This simplified process can save you time and stress when you seek compensation. This lets you concentrate more on your family, and medical treatment, rather than trying to navigate the legal process.

    Mesothelioma attorneys with a solid reputation have a track record of obtaining compensation for families of victims. They have access to extensive resources such as industry records and historical information. They have the experience and knowledge to identify asbestos companies responsible and make an action in the form of a trust fund or lawsuit. They are motivated by justice and seek to hold asbestos producers accountable for their negligence. For example, famous asbestos lawyer Joseph D. Satterley has an intimate connection to the disease due to his grandfather's mesothelioma diagnosis. He has won a number of multimillion-dollar verdicts in mesothelioma cases, including the first verdict by a jury ever against Colgate-Palmolive for the popular Cashmere Bouquet Talcum Powder.

    The right mesothelioma lawyer has a positive outlook, listen to your concerns and answer questions promptly. They can provide the different options for financial compensation, such as filing a lawsuit against mesothelioma as well as trust fund claims and VA benefits. They will also be able to explain how to file claims before the time limit expires.

    A reputable mesothelioma lawyer should provide a free case evaluation so you can determine if you're eligible to bring an action or file an appeal to a trust fund. Moreover, top law firms will not charge upfront fees to review your case, since they work on a contingency basis. This means that they will only be paid if they get compensation for you. This is a cost-effective method to ensure the highest compensation possible.

    4. Flexibility

    People who suffer from asbestos-related illnesses or mesothelioma can claim compensation from the companies that exposed them to the carcinogen. Compensation can be used to cover future and past medical expenses, lost income along with pain and suffering as well as funeral costs.

    A skilled mesothelioma lawyer can determine the parties responsible for your losses and guide you through the process of settling or suing. Asbestos-related illness claims can be complex and take years to resolve. A good lawyer will fight for you and your loved ones until justice is achieved.

    The best mesothelioma attorneys will have the resources and experience necessary to secure the maximum value of your case. You can be confident that a lawyer who has fought for asbestos victims is the right choice for handling your claim.

    Asbestos lawyers are known to get millions of dollars in settlements for their clients. They have also been recognized for winning significant verdicts in court. Some mesothelioma lawyers specialize in asbestos-related cases whereas others are able to cover a broad spectrum of practice areas. They focus on representing clients with different kinds of diseases.

    Once you've compiled a list of potential candidates, set up an interview for them. Bring your employment history, medical records, and any other pertinent information to the meeting. Request the lawyers to explain how they anticipate your case will progress and the timeline for an agreement. Also, you should inquire about fees and costs. Mesothelioma attorneys usually charge a contingent fee, meaning they will get a percentage of any money that you recover.
